How do you use upstart in a sentence?

Here are some examples of using "upstart" in a sentence:

* Negative connotation: "The upstart company challenged the industry leader, but they lacked the experience and resources to succeed."

* Neutral connotation: "The upstart entrepreneur quickly gained a following with his innovative product."

* Positive connotation: "Despite being an upstart in the field, the young scientist made groundbreaking discoveries."

The connotation of "upstart" can vary depending on the context. It can be used to describe someone who is new, ambitious, and possibly arrogant, or it can be used to describe someone who is innovative and resourceful.
